Drogheda and District Chamber is backing the 'Brigid 1500' festival, taking place in 2024 to mark the 1,500th anniversary of the death of the saint.

Widely associated with the county, St Brigiid's Day is enshrined in folklore and next year will be taking on a new dimension.
Louth County Councill has come on board to assist with a number of special events to mark the occasion.
"The festival opens on January 26 and runs through to the festival at Faughart on February 5th. There will be a number of events in the library in Drogheda and business owners are invited to be part of a retail window decoration scheme as part of the celebrations,' Chamber President Hubert
Murphy stated. He attended the launch event with Trevor Connolly, CEO Drogheda BID.
